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- This open access book bridges the gap between playing with robots in school and studying robotics at the upper undergraduate and graduate levels to prepare for careers in industry and research. Robotic algorithms are presented formally, but using only mathematics known by high-school and first-year college students, such as calculus, matrices and probability. Concepts and algorithms are explained through detailed diagrams and calculations.Elements of Roboticspresents an overview of different types of robots and the components used to build robots, but focuses on robotic algorithms: simple algorithms like odometry and feedback control, as well as algorithms for advanced topics like localization, mapping, image processing, machine learning and swarm robotics. These algorithms are demonstrated in simplified contexts that enable detailed computations to be performed and feasible activities to be posed. Students who study these simplified demonstrations will be well prepared for advanced study of robotics.The algorithms are presented at a relatively abstract level, not tied to any specific robot. Instead a generic robot is defined that uses elements common to most educational robots: differential drive with two motors, proximity sensors and some method of displaying output to the user.The theory is supplemented with over 100activities, most of which can be successfully implemented using inexpensive educational robots. Activities that require more computation can be programmed on a computer. Archives are available with suggested implementations for the Thymio robot and standalone programs in Python.

Rare Earths and Robotics - Powering Autonomous Vehicles with Uncommon Elements is a fascinating exploration of the critical role that rare earth elements play in the development of advanced robotics and autonomous vehicles. By examining the unique properties and applications of these elements, the author reveals the challenges and opportunities associated with their use in high-tech industries. From the magnets that power electric motors to the sensors that enable autonomous navigation, this book provides a comprehensive overview of the complex relationships between rare earths, robotics, and the future of transportation. 'Adapting Modular Robotics for Conservation of Fragile Architectural Elements' investigates the potential of modular robotic systems in preserving delicate historical structures. The book discusses how adaptable robotic solutions can perform precise restoration tasks without compromising structural integrity. It highlights innovative applications of robotics in conservation efforts, emphasizing minimally invasive techniques and the importance of preserving cultural heritage. Through detailed case studies, it demonstrates how modular robotics can revolutionize the approach to safeguarding fragile architectural elements, ensuring their longevity for future generations.
